1DescriptionNVD
Auth. (admin+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ability in SnapOrbital Panorama plugin <= 1.5 versions.

Technical ContextAI
This vulnerability is classified as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) (CWE-79), which allows attackers to inject malicious scripts into web pages viewed by other users. Auth. (admin+) Stored Cross-Site Scripting (XSS) vulnerability in SnapOrbital Panorama plugin <= 1.5 versions. Affected products include: Snaborbital Panorama.
RemediationAI
No vendor patch is available at time of analysis. Monitor vendor advisories for updates. Sanitize all user input, use Content-Security-Policy headers, encode output contextually (HTML, JS, URL). Use frameworks with built-in XSS protection.
